Privacy Policy
Shiiman Works ("we", "us") sets out below how user information is handled in Bucket List Commit (the "App").
1. Our approach
We collect only the minimum information needed to provide the features of the App. The lists you create are stored on your device by default, and only the items whose visibility you choose are saved to our server (Google Firebase).
2. What we collect and why
| Information | Purpose | Stored in |
|---|---|---|
| Account identifier (Firebase UID), display name, profile image | Identifying your account; display in friends features and public lists | Firebase |
| Contents of lists you set to "Public" or "Friends only" (title, category, completion status, images and so on) | Showing public lists, sharing with friends, likes | Firebase |
| Friend relationships, likes, participation in shared lists | Providing social features | Firebase |
| Birth decade (in ten-year bands) and gender (optional, only if you enter them) | Display on your public profile | Firebase |
| Push notification device token | Delivering urgent or time-limited announcements | Firebase |
| Crash reports and usage statistics (can be turned off) | Identifying defects and improving quality | Firebase |
| Contents of lists set to "Private", your date of birth, tokens for external services | Providing app features | On your device only (we do not collect these) |

The default visibility for a list is "Friends only". You can change visibility per item.
3. Email addresses
You sign in to the App with an Apple or Google account. We receive an email address during authentication, but itstays within the authentication service (Firebase Authentication) and is not stored in our database. We do not read email addresses in order to contact you.
4. Date of birth and gender
Both are optional, and every feature works without them. Even if you enter a date of birth, only theten-year band is sent to the server; the exact date stays on your device. If gender is not set, it is not sent to the server at all.
5. Diagnostics (you can turn these off)
We collect crash reports and usage statistics to identify defects. They are on by default and can be turned off with a single toggle in the App's settings. We do not send your name, email address, or the contents of your lists. We do not use the advertising identifier (IDFA), so no tracking permission is requested.
6. Linking external services (optional)
- GitHub — syncs your list to a repository you own. That repository belongs to you and the contents are stored as plain, unencrypted Markdown. We do not read its contents.
- Google Calendar / Google Sheets — used to export completion dates or your list in spreadsheet form. Linking happens only when you explicitly authorise it.
- Apple iCloud — syncs your lists between devices on the same Apple account (iOS).
The credentials used for these links are stored in a secure area on your device and are not sent to our server.
7. Notifications
Local notifications such as due-date reminders are scheduled and delivered entirely on your device, so their contents never pass through an external service. Receiving them is optional and can be configured per type.
Separately, we have the ability to send urgent or time-limited announcements, and we store a push notification device token for that purpose. We do not send push notifications for everyday events such as likes or friend requests.
8. Information you send through the feedback form
What you send through the feedback form on this website is recorded in a private development repository (GitHub) that we manage. We receive:
- The text you write
- The type, device and area you select (all optional)
- The user ID and app version you enter (both optional)
We do not record your name, email address or IP address. The form has no field for contact details, so we cannot reply individually to what you send.
If you enter a user ID, we look at the data for that accountsolely to investigate the issue you reported, and for no other purpose.
We may publish selected submissions on this website under "Requests we have received".Only the text and the selected options are shown; we never publish a user ID. If you would prefer not to be quoted, please say so in your message.
To prevent abuse, the form uses Cloudflare Turnstile. That check is performed by Cloudflare and we receive only its result.
9. Sharing with third parties
We do not sell or provide the information we collect to third parties. As described above, we do use the following providers to the extent needed to run the service.
- Google LLC (Firebase: authentication, database, file storage, crash reports, statistics)
- Apple Inc. (sign-in, iCloud sync, billing)
- GitHub, Inc. (only if you authorise linking)
- Cloudflare, Inc. (delivery of this website)
